import type { KeyboardEvent } from 'react'; import type { ValueType, UseSelectProps } from '../../../types'; import type useArrowsKeyDownHandler from '../use-arrows-keydown-handler'; import type useEnterOrSpaceKeyDownHandler from '../use-enter-or-space-keydown-handler'; import type useEscapeKeyDownHandler from '../use-escape-keydown-handler'; declare const useSelectKeyDownHandler: ({ selectProps: { onKeyDown, native }, searchInputRef, selectState: { isOpen, showSearch }, handleArrowsKeyDown, handleEnterOrSpaceKeyDown, handleEscapeKeyDown, }: UseSelectProps & { handleArrowsKeyDown: ReturnType; handleEnterOrSpaceKeyDown: ReturnType; handleEscapeKeyDown: ReturnType; }) => (event: KeyboardEvent) => void; export default useSelectKeyDownHandler; //# sourceMappingURL=use-select-keydown-handler.d.ts.map